ALT5 Sigma Regains Nasdaq Compliance, Details $15M Related-Party Loan and Board Changes

ALT5 Sigma has regained Nasdaq compliance by appointing new independent directors and details a $15 million related-party loan intended for a stock buyback and other corporate purposes.


check_boxKey Events

  • Regains Nasdaq Compliance

    The company has regained compliance with Nasdaq's majority-independence and Audit Committee requirements, resolving a delinquency notice issued on January 14, 2026. This was achieved through the appointment of new independent directors.

  • New Independent Directors Appointed

    Dr. Adel Elmessiry and Tim Stanley were appointed as directors in January 2026, with Mr. Stanley also taking on the role of Audit Committee Chair, strengthening corporate governance.

  • $15 Million Related-Party Loan Detailed

    The filing provides further details on a $15 million collateralized loan from World Liberty Financial, Inc. (WLFI), a related party where the company's Chairman and a Director are co-founders. Net proceeds of $14.2 million are earmarked for a stock buyback, purchasing WLFI tokens, and general corporate purposes.

  • Extensive Related-Party Transactions Disclosed

    The document outlines various other related-party financial arrangements, including promissory notes and a consulting agreement with the Acting CEO's son, involving cash, restricted shares, and a convertible note.


auto_awesomeAnalysis

This definitive proxy statement outlines key corporate governance matters, including the upcoming annual meeting, director elections, and auditor ratification. Crucially, it confirms that ALT5 Sigma has regained compliance with Nasdaq's majority-independence and Audit Committee requirements, addressing a prior delinquency notice from January 14, 2026. This compliance was achieved through the appointment of two new independent directors, Dr. Adel Elmessiry and Tim Stanley, with Mr. Stanley also chairing the Audit Committee. The filing also provides extensive details on a recently disclosed $15 million collateralized loan from World Liberty Financial, Inc. (WLFI), a related party co-founded by the company's Chairman and a Director. The net proceeds of $14.2 million from this loan are intended for a stock buyback program, purchasing WLFI tokens, and general corporate purposes. The document further details a complex web of other related-party transactions, including various notes and a consulting agreement with the Acting CEO's son, highlighting potential conflicts of interest.
